Description

This intersection of Orleans St. and Williamsburg Ave is a major pedestrian crossing point for people heading to the Pulse bus, the Capital Trail, and the shops and businesses around Rockett's Landing. I would like to see a pedestrian crossing signal considered for this intersection. Even the kind like parts of the capital trail have woud be better than nothing: the kind that just light up as a warning and don't have actual stoplights for oncoming traffic. Thank you for your consideration.

  • Staff · July 23, 2020
    All traffic signals including pedestrian signals must meet the warrants outlined in the federal Manual on Uniform Traffic Control Devices (MUTCD). The intersection of Williamsburg Ave and Orleans St doesnot meet the MUTCD warrants.
